СДЕЛАЙТЕ СВОИ УРОКИ ЕЩЁ ЭФФЕКТИВНЕЕ, А ЖИЗНЬ СВОБОДНЕЕ

Благодаря готовым учебным материалам для работы в классе и дистанционно

Скидки до 50 % на комплекты
только до

Готовые ключевые этапы урока всегда будут у вас под рукой

Организационный момент

Проверка знаний

Объяснение материала

Закрепление изученного

Итоги урока

Программное обеспечение компьютера.

Категория: Информатика

Нажмите, чтобы узнать подробности

Что такое программное обеспечение

Возможности современного ПК столь велики, что все большее число людей находят ему применение в своей работе, учебе, быту. Важнейшим качеством современного компьютера является его "дружественность" по отношению к пользователю. Общение человека с компьютером стало простым, наглядным, понятным. Компьютер сам подсказывает пользователю, что нужно делать в той или иной ситуации, помогает выходить из затруднительных положений. Это возможно благодаря программному обеспечению компьютера.

Просмотр содержимого документа
«Программное обеспечение компьютера.»

МУНИЦИПАЛЬНОЕ БЮДЖЕТНОЕ ОБЩЕОБРАЗОВАТЕЛЬНОЕ УЧРЕЖДЕНИЕ  СРЕДНЯЯ ОБЩЕОБРАЗОВАТЕЛЬНАЯ ШКОЛА № 143  С УГЛУБЛЕННЫМ ИЗУЧЕНИЕМ ОТДЕЛЬНЫХ ПРЕДМЕТОВ  НОВО-САВИНОВСКОГО РАЙОНА Г. КАЗАНИ     Презентация на тему:   «Программное обеспечение компьютера»

МУНИЦИПАЛЬНОЕ БЮДЖЕТНОЕ ОБЩЕОБРАЗОВАТЕЛЬНОЕ УЧРЕЖДЕНИЕ СРЕДНЯЯ ОБЩЕОБРАЗОВАТЕЛЬНАЯ ШКОЛА № 143 С УГЛУБЛЕННЫМ ИЗУЧЕНИЕМ ОТДЕЛЬНЫХ ПРЕДМЕТОВ НОВО-САВИНОВСКОГО РАЙОНА Г. КАЗАНИ Презентация на тему: «Программное обеспечение компьютера»

Содержание Что такое «программное обеспечение»?; Назначение программного обеспечения; Что позволяет программное обеспечение?; Требования при разработке компонентов ПО; Системное программное обеспечение; Прикладное программное обеспечение; Инструментальное программное обеспечение; Функции внутреннего программного обеспечения; Элементы внутреннего ПО; Список используемой литературы.

Содержание

  • Что такое «программное обеспечение»?;
  • Назначение программного обеспечения;
  • Что позволяет программное обеспечение?;
  • Требования при разработке компонентов ПО;
  • Системное программное обеспечение;
  • Прикладное программное обеспечение;
  • Инструментальное программное обеспечение;
  • Функции внутреннего программного обеспечения;
  • Элементы внутреннего ПО;
  • Список используемой литературы.
Программное обеспечение  Программное обеспечение   (англ.  software ) – это совокупность программ, обеспечивающих функционирование компьютеров и решение с их помощью задач предметных областей. Программное обеспечение (ПО) представляет собой неотъемлемую часть компьютерной системы, является логическим продолжением технических средств и определяет сферу применения компьютера.    ПО современных компьютеров включает множество разнообразных программ, которое можно условно разделить на три группы: 1.     Системное программное обеспечение (системные программы);   2.     Прикладное программное обеспечение (прикладные программы);   3.     Инструментальное обеспечение (инструментальные системы). 

Программное обеспечение

Программное обеспечение   (англ.  software ) – это совокупность программ, обеспечивающих функционирование компьютеров и решение с их помощью задач предметных областей. Программное обеспечение (ПО) представляет собой неотъемлемую часть компьютерной системы, является логическим продолжением технических средств и определяет сферу применения компьютера.  

ПО современных компьютеров включает множество разнообразных программ, которое можно условно разделить на три группы:

1.     Системное программное обеспечение (системные программы);  

2.     Прикладное программное обеспечение (прикладные программы);  

3.     Инструментальное обеспечение (инструментальные системы). 

Назначение ПО: Обеспечение работоспособности компьютера; облегчение взаимодействия пользователя с компьютером; сокращение цикла от постановки задачи до получения результата; повышение эффективности использования ресурсов компьютера.

Назначение ПО:

  • Обеспечение работоспособности компьютера;
  • облегчение взаимодействия пользователя с компьютером;
  • сокращение цикла от постановки задачи до получения результата;
  • повышение эффективности использования ресурсов компьютера.
Программное обеспечение позволяет: усовершенствовать организацию работы вычислительной системы с целью максимального использования ее возможностей; повысить производительность и качество труда пользователя; адаптировать программы пользователя к ресурсам конкретной вычислительной системы; расширить ПО вычислительной системы.

Программное обеспечение позволяет:

  • усовершенствовать организацию работы вычислительной системы с целью максимального использования ее возможностей;
  • повысить производительность и качество труда пользователя;
  • адаптировать программы пользователя к ресурсам конкретной вычислительной системы;
  • расширить ПО вычислительной системы.
ПО ориентировано на использование вычислительных систем в различных сферах деятельности и должно обеспечивать своевременное и адекватное поставленным задачам решение. Это вызывает необходимость соблюдения ряда  требований при разработке компонентов ПО , основными из которых являются: модульность; наращиваемость и развитие; надежность; предсказуемость; удобство и эргономичность; гибкость; эффективность; совместимость.

ПО ориентировано на использование вычислительных систем в различных сферах деятельности и должно обеспечивать своевременное и адекватное поставленным задачам решение. Это вызывает необходимость соблюдения ряда  требований при разработке компонентов ПО , основными из которых являются:

  • модульность;
  • наращиваемость и развитие;
  • надежность;
  • предсказуемость;
  • удобство и эргономичность;
  • гибкость;
  • эффективность;
  • совместимость.

1. Системное обеспечение

Системное программное обеспечение  (СПО) – это программы, управляющие работой компьютера и выполняющие различные вспомогательные функции, например, управление ресурсами компьютера, создание копий информации, проверка работоспособности устройств компьютера, выдача справочной информации о компьютере и др. Они предназначены для всех категорий пользователей, используются для эффективной работы компьютера и пользователя, а также эффективного выполнения прикладных программ.  

Центральное место среди системных программ занимают операционные системы (англ.  operating systems ). Операционная система  (ОС) – это комплекс программ, предназначенных для управления загрузкой, запуском и выполнением других пользовательских программ, а также для планирования и управления вычислительными ресурсами ЭВМ, т.е. управления работой ПЭВМ с момента включения до момента выключения питания.

Сервисные системы  расширяют возможности ОС по обслуживанию системы, обеспечивают удобство работы пользователя. К этой категории относят системы технического обслуживания, программные оболочки и среды ОС, а также служебные программы.

2. Прикладное программное обеспечение Прикладное программное обеспечение  (ППО) предназначено для решения задач пользователя. В его состав входят  прикладные программы пользователей  и  пакеты прикладных программ  (ППП) различного назначения . Прикладная программа   пользователя   – это любая программа, способствующая решению какой-либо задачи в пределах данной проблемной области. Прикладные программы могут использоваться либо автономно, либо в составе программных комплексов или пакетов. Пакеты прикладных программ   (ППП) – это специальным образом организованные программные комплексы, рассчитанные на общее применение в определенной проблемной области и дополненные соответствующей технической документацией. 

2. Прикладное программное обеспечение

Прикладное программное обеспечение  (ППО) предназначено для решения задач пользователя. В его состав входят  прикладные программы пользователей  и  пакеты прикладных программ  (ППП) различного назначения .

Прикладная программа   пользователя   – это любая программа, способствующая решению какой-либо задачи в пределах данной проблемной области. Прикладные программы могут использоваться либо автономно, либо в составе программных комплексов или пакетов.

Пакеты прикладных программ   (ППП) – это специальным образом организованные программные комплексы, рассчитанные на общее применение в определенной проблемной области и дополненные соответствующей технической документацией. 

Различают следующие виды ППП:   ППП общего назначения  – универсальные программные продукты, предназначенные для автоматизации широкого класса задач пользователя. К ним относятся: Текстовые редакторы  (например, MS Word, Word Perfect, Лексикон); Табличные процессоры  (например, MS Excel, Lotus 1-2-3, Quattro Pro); Системы динамических презентаций  (например, MS Power Point, Freelance   Graphics, Harvard Graphics); Системы управления базами данных  (например, MS Access, Oracle, MS SQL Server, Informix); Графические редакторы  (например, Сorel Draw, Adobe Photoshop); Издательские системы  (например, Page Maker, Venture Publisher); Системы автоматизации проектирования  (например, BPWin, ERWin); Электронные словари и системы перевода  (например, Prompt, Сократ, Лингво ,  Контекст); Системы распознавания текста  (например, Fine Reader, Cunei Form).

Различают следующие виды ППП:

  ППП общего назначения  – универсальные программные продукты, предназначенные для автоматизации широкого класса задач пользователя. К ним относятся:

  • Текстовые редакторы  (например, MS Word, Word Perfect, Лексикон);
  • Табличные процессоры  (например, MS Excel, Lotus 1-2-3, Quattro Pro);
  • Системы динамических презентаций  (например, MS Power Point, Freelance   Graphics, Harvard Graphics);
  • Системы управления базами данных  (например, MS Access, Oracle, MS SQL Server, Informix);
  • Графические редакторы  (например, Сorel Draw, Adobe Photoshop);
  • Издательские системы  (например, Page Maker, Venture Publisher);
  • Системы автоматизации проектирования  (например, BPWin, ERWin);
  • Электронные словари и системы перевода  (например, Prompt, Сократ, Лингво Контекст);
  • Системы распознавания текста  (например, Fine Reader, Cunei Form).

3. Инструментальное обеспечение

К  инструментальному программному обеспечению  относят:  системы программирования  –  для разработки новых программ, например, Паскаль, Бейсик. Обычно они включают:  редактор   текстов , обеспечивающий создание и редактирование программ на исходном языке программирования (исходных программ),  транслятор , а также  библиотеки подпрограмминструментальные среды  для разработки приложений, например, C++, Delphi, Visual Basic, Java, которые включают средства визуального программирования;  системы моделирования , например, система имитационного моделирования MatLab, системы моделирования бизнес-процессов BpWin и баз данных ErWin и другие.

Транслятор  (англ.  translator  – переводчик) – это программа-переводчик, которая преобразует программу с языка высокого уровня в программу, состоящую из машинных команд. Трансляторы реализуются в виде  компиляторов  или  интерпретаторов,  которые существенно различаются по принципам работы.

Компилятор  (англ.  compiler  – составитель, собиратель) читает всю программу  целиком , делает ее перевод и создает законченный вариант программы на машинном языке, который затем и выполняется. После компилирования получается исполняемая программа, при выполнении которой не нужна ни исходная программа, ни компилятор.

Интерпретатор  (англ.  interpreter  – истолкователь, устный переводчик) переводит и выполняет программу  строка за строкой . Программа, обрабатываемая интерпретатором, должна заново переводиться на машинный язык при каждом очередном ее запуске.

Откомпилированные программы работают быстрее, но интерпретируемые проще исправлять и изменять.

Внутреннее ПО выполняет следующие основные функции:   управляет широким набором периферийных устройств; осуществляет быструю проверку работоспособности ПЭВМ при ее включении; устанавливает отдельные аппаратные модули в исходное состояние; загружает программы ОС.

Внутреннее ПО выполняет следующие основные функции:

  • управляет широким набором периферийных устройств;
  • осуществляет быструю проверку работоспособности ПЭВМ при ее включении;
  • устанавливает отдельные аппаратные модули в исходное состояние;
  • загружает программы ОС.

Основными элементами внутреннего ПО служат  драйверы ввода-вывода, программа самопроверки и программа первоначальной загрузки . Внутреннее ПО взаимодействует, с одной стороны, с функциональными модулями ПЭВМ, а с другой стороны, реализует программный интерфейс операционной системы.

Программа самопроверки  предназначена для проверки функциональных модулей ПЭВМ, т.е. установки схем компьютера в начальное состояние путем загрузки программных регистров необходимой информацией. При проверке отдельных функциональных модулей ПЭВМ в них могут быть обнаружены неисправности. Программа самопроверки сообщает пользователю об обнаруженных неисправностях с помощью сообщений на экране и (или) звукового сигнала.

При обнаружении ошибки проверку компьютера можно продолжить с помощью диагностических программ, загружаемых с дискеты. Если ошибка не нарушает работоспособности ПЭВМ, то по желанию пользователя ею можно пренебречь. Если в состав ПЭВМ включается новый функциональный модуль, то к общей программе самопроверки добавляется программа самопроверки данного модуля.

При успешном завершении самопроверки ПЭВМ готова к работе. Управление через программное прерывание передается программе начальной загрузки. Эта программа предназначена для считывания в оперативную память остальных компонентов операционной системы. При успешном выполнении этой операции управление передается только что считанной программе.

Драйверы ввода-вывода  используются для обслуживания периферийных устройств ПЭВМ. Эти программы работают непосредственно с соответствующими контроллерами, что позволяет пользователю не знать физической организации конкретного устройства и работать только с командами драйвера, реализующими его обслуживание.

Список используемой литературы Информатика и ИКТ. Базовый уровень : учебник для 10-11 классов / И. Г. Семакин, Е. К. Хеннер. – 5-е изд. – М. : БИНОМ. Лаборатория знаний, 2009; Интернет-ресурсы: https://studfiles.net/preview/6326866/page:12 / http://komputercnulja.ru/fat_os/programmnoe-obespechenie-kompyutera

Список используемой литературы

  • Информатика и ИКТ. Базовый уровень : учебник для 10-11 классов / И. Г. Семакин, Е. К. Хеннер. – 5-е изд. – М. : БИНОМ. Лаборатория знаний, 2009;
  • Интернет-ресурсы:
  • https://studfiles.net/preview/6326866/page:12 /
  • http://komputercnulja.ru/fat_os/programmnoe-obespechenie-kompyutera
Спасибо за внимание!

Спасибо за внимание!


Скачать

Рекомендуем курсы ПК и ППК для учителей

Вебинар для учителей

Свидетельство об участии БЕСПЛАТНО!